There are two main types of mouthwashes:
1๏ผThe first category is drug therapy, which is used to assist in the treatment of oral inflammations such as gingivitis, periodontitis, and oral ulcers. This type of mouthwash is independently formulated by professional doctors and is mainly used for outpatients. For example, for patients with oral ulcers, doctors will specially prepare mouthwashes with anesthetic ingredients to temporarily relieve pain when the patient eats. For patients who have just undergone surgery, mouthwash with iodophor disinfectant can be used to have a sterilizing effect.
2๏ผThe other category is health care. Healthy mouthwash can remove food residue and some soft scale in the mouth, and can temporarily reduce the number of bacteria in the mouth. Its main ingredient is a mouth freshener, similar to the effect of chewing gum. Generally speaking, mouthwashes sold in shopping malls or supermarkets are such products.
Mouthwash should not be used every day, it is necessary to rinse the mouth in time after meals
Mouthwash is not a substitute for brushing your teeth to clean your mouth. The main function of mouthwash is to remove bad breath. It cannot remove the plaque on the teeth like brushing your teeth. Some small gaps will still leave food, which cannot play a role in treating periodontal disease and dental caries. If you want to prevent periodontal disease and keep your breath fresh, the correct way is to brush your teeth in the morning and evening and rinse your mouth in time after eating.
There is also some normal flora in the oral cavity of healthy people. The long-term use of mouthwash with a bactericidal effect will lead to excessive inhibition of certain bacteria, which will lead to the imbalance of the flora in the oral cavity, which is not conducive to oral health. Note that mouthwashes, whether therapeutic or hygienic, should not be used every day like toothpaste.
